Key Points:

  • Nancy Schaefer, an 82-year-old stroke survivor in South Carolina, is struggling to receive timely Medicaid waiver support for in-home care, highlighting a broader issue of long waitlists for such services in the state.
  • South Carolina's Community Choices waiver, designed to fund home and community-based care for the elderly and disabled, now has over 3,300 people waiting due to recent policy changes limiting access to those at risk of serious harm.
  • The state's aging population and rapid growth are increasing demand for home-based care, with projections showing that by 2042 over 25% of residents will be 65 or older, intensifying pressure on Medicaid waiver programs.
